WebPort 445 in Windows is by default used by "Server" service (real name is "lanmanserver") to provide file sharing via SMB protocol. To prevent Windows from listening on this port you need to stop and disable this service. You need to have Admin rights or be able to elevate to admin. Open command prompt as Administrator.
